The Monaco Government Scholarship, administered by the Directorate of International Cooperation (DCI), is designed to support high-achieving students from partner developing nations. The program focuses on empowering individuals in fields essential to the growth of their home countries, providing full financial support to ensure scholars can focus entirely on their academic and professional development.

Eligibility Requirements
🌍 Eligible Nationalities
Citizens of partner countries (Burkina Faso, Burundi, Lebanon, Madagascar, Mali, Mauritania, Morocco, Niger, Senegal, Tunisia, South Africa)
🎓 Academic Level
Undergraduate, Master's, and PhD
📊 Minimum GPA
3.5 on a 4.0 scale (or equivalent high honors)
🗣️ English Requirement
Required for English-taught programs (IELTS/TOEFL); French proficiency required for French-taught programs (DELF/DALF)
🍢 Age Limit
25 for Undergraduate; 35 for Graduate studies
💼 Work Experience
Preferred for Master's and PhD applicants, especially in development-related fields
🏆 Leadership
High; must demonstrate potential for future leadership in their home country
💰 Financial Need
Yes; priority given to students without alternative means of funding

📋 Application Process
Align your project proposal with the priority areas of Monaco’s international cooperation: health, education, and environment. Ensure your motivation letter clearly explains how the degree will benefit your home country.
💡 Insider Tip: Provide certified translations of all transcripts. Be specific about why Monaco or its partner institutions are the best fit for your specialized training.
